Enhanced care support worker

Wakefield
Mid Yorkshire Teaching NHS Trust
Care support worker
Posted: 1 October
Offer description

Overview

Do you have a passion to support people who present with behaviours that challenge, seeing the difference you can make to support them during their acute admission? If you are good at thinking on your feet, understanding risk, have the knowledge to utilise distraction and diversion techniques and the ability to create a positive and safe environment for patients who require additional support during their stay in hospital, the Enhanced Care Support Worker role may be for you. The Enhanced Care Team are recruiting 17 Enhanced Care Support Workers who will provide an enhanced level of care to patients with behaviours that challenge or for those at high risk of absconding.

You will support patient safety as planned and directed by the Enhanced Care Coordinator by providing enhanced care to patients assessed as requiring RED Enhanced Care due to a risk to themselves or others, and to those detained under the Mental Health Act. You will be responsible for delivering high standards of care and providing services in accordance with the Trust's values and behaviours to support the nursing team in the delivery of patient care which is safe and effective. This role is a fundamental part of the nursing team in providing care to patients/carers/relatives at Mid Yorkshire Teaching NHS Trust, including the safe delivery of a range of clinical competency skills.


Responsibilities

You will undertake a range of core clinical skills which include:

* Venepuncture
* Patient observations including Blood pressure, Oxygen saturations, heart rate, respirations, temperature, pain score, NEWS score
* Peripheral Cannula removal
* Swabbing to include MRSA, FLU, COVID
* Obtain samples including urine dip, from a catheter, MSU and faeces, sputum
* Blood glucose and ketone testing
* ECG
* Observe wounds and change simple dressings
* Bladder scan
* Skin assessment
* Catheter removal
* Female catheter insertion
* Pregnancy testing
